Well, here is my progress.... Its the best I could do. I really hope this knife holds up for you.  The handle is leather washers I made..... then shaped on the bet sander with 36 grit. The ( Pommel? ) is made of a large engine nut that I flattened on the anvil to make it fit the tang and hold the washers in place. I then drilled two holes and peened in two nails to lock the nut in place. A bit of black leather dye on the handle did the trick there.... Now to sharpen the knife and ship it.
